Just bought my first mill. A Grizzly G3617. I am trying to figure out how to hold the spindle in place while I tighten or loosen the drawbar. I can hold the spindle by hand, but that doesnt seem like the right way to do it. The mill does not have a spindle lock on it. Anyone know how to lock the spindle in place? Thanks, Scott... |

| I have a HM52 mill (Australian) I made a spanner that goes around the end of the spindle that has 2 resseses cut out for the int30 sqaure blocks to lock into.I think yours is R8.There is some info on the internet that use a plunger to go into the bottom of the spindle pulley to lock it.You could always modify a car filter wrench the type that has the sheet metal strap,shorten it and glue some rubber to the inside for now.Davo |
